SAFE 4/14/18 POOKIE was dumped at the shelter by her owner because she is pregnant and has had diarrhea and vomiting over the past 3 months and had litterbox issues. Did this owner ever hear of the VET? POOKIE needs a new home now and follow up care.

DVM Intake Exam
Estimated age: ~3yrs. consistent with exam.
Microchip noted on Intake? scanned negative.
History : surrendered. reported to be pregnant and urinating outside litter box for 3 months. O also report to have diarrhea and an episode of vomiting.
Subjective / Observed Behavior – QAR, allowed PE but growled during auscultation and hissed and tried to flee after rabies vaccine.
Evidence of Cruelty seen – none
Evidence of Trauma seen – none
Objective
BCS 6/9
EENT: Eyes clear, ears clean, no nasal or ocular discharge noted
Oral Exam: dc 2/5; pd 1/5
PLN: No enlargements noted
H/L: NSR, NMA, CRT < 2, Lungs clear, eupnic
ABD: Non painful; full bladder palpated. palpable mass along caudal abdomen, suspect early fetus.
U/G: intact female. suspect pregnant
MSI: Ambulatory x 4, skin free of parasites, no masses noted, healthy hair coat
CNS: Mentation appropriate – no signs of neurologic abnormalities
Rectal: normal on visual exam.
Assessment
pregnancy
reported vomit and diarrhea.
Prognosis:
good.
Plan:
monitor for diarrhea or vomiting.
Fortiflora, Hill’s ID diet x7 days.
recheck in 3 days. if normal, ok for OVH.
SURGERY:
Temporary waiver due to possible vomit / diarrhea.
